Its lighter weights exude elegance and refinement, making it ideal for fashion brands and magazines, while the regular weight offers excellent legibility for editorial content without being bland. The heavier weights feature exaggerated curves, adding personality to designs, especially when paired with its lush italics.

By 1920, this trend finally appeared to a wider audience, thanks to pulp magazines, cheaply made fiction magazines that were very popular from the late 19 th century to the midpoint of the 20 th century.
Bauhaus graphic designers embraced mixed-media collages, vibrant colours, and inventive typography to create posters, advertisements, magazines, and more that broke past conventions. Bauhaus Magazine Layouts Avant-garde art and literary magazines increased to support new experimental movements in the 1920s.

Common majors include graphics, visualarts, communication, illustration, animation, and interactive design. Most graphic design jobs require a bachelor's degree in graphic design, visualarts, interactive design, animation, or a related field. Education and Training Most graphic design jobs require a bachelor's degree.

Taking some of its cues from French Realism, the American version of the trend first started in literary circles before expanding into visualart by the 20 th century. In short, this trend was preoccupied with using the visualarts to illustrate what was “real” in the country at the time—not always the most objective goal.

Art Deco is a form of design, visualarts and architecture which came to prominence as a symbol of luxury, wealth and sophistication in challenge to the austere influence of World War I.
